According to the FDA Adverse Event Reporting System (FAERS), 23 reports of Circulatory collapse have been filed in association with NORTRIPTYLINE (Nortriptyline Hydrochloride). This represents 0.4% of all adverse event reports for NORTRIPTYLINE.

How Dangerous Is Circulatory collapse From NORTRIPTYLINE?
Of the 23 reports, 19 (82.6%) resulted in death, 23 (100.0%) required hospitalization, and 13 (56.5%) were considered life-threatening.
Is Circulatory collapse Listed in the Official Label?
This adverse event is not currently listed in the official FDA drug label for NORTRIPTYLINE. However, 23 reports have been filed with the FAERS database.
